Villa Del Monte, Monterey,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Villa Del Monte?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Villa Del Monte Studio Apartments | $2,050 | $1,500 | $2,600 |
| Villa Del Monte 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,524 | $1,873 | $5,495 |
| Villa Del Monte 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,777 | $2,600 | $6,070 |
| Villa Del Monte 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,916 | $2,400 | $4,730 |
